The lending professionals that you will be involved with are your:
1. Loan Officer
2. Loan Processor
The Loan Officer is the consultant whom you will make application with. They will analyze your situation and present several lending options. You will discuss down payment, closing costs estimates, interest rates, etc. You will discuss your personal financial status and other factors that may affect your loan. Lending “do’s and don’ts” will be discussed. The loan officer is responsible for overseeing the loan process from beginning to end. After your initial application and credit check you will receive a “pre-approval” letter that you may give to your real estate agent to be presented with your purchase offers.
Loan Processor – Once you have completed the loan application the Loan Processor gathers and organizes all the documentation for your home loan to be approved. Info is gathered from you and from outside vendors involved in the loan process such as appraisers, credit reporting agencies, title & escrow, etc. During the loan process, you will be speaking with the loan processor and providing items to complete the loan file
